Vinyl Cutter Basics for Side Hustles: A 4-Step Beginner’s Guide
To make the most of your vinyl cutter, follow this simple four-step process:
-
Design Creation
- Use free or paid software such as Cricut Design Space Or Likcut Adaptive App to create SVG files. These files are compatible with most vinyl cutters and allow for intricate designs.
-
Material Setup
- Load your chosen vinyl rolls or sheets into the Likcut S501. This machine is compatible with a variety of materials, including HTV (heat-transfer vinyl), adhesive vinyl, and card stock.
-
Cutting & Weeding
- Optimize the blade pressure for clean cuts. The Likcut S501 features a 500g force control, ensuring precise and clean edges even for intricate designs.
-
Application
- Apply your cut designs using a heat press or transfer tape onto shirts, mugs, or other surfaces. The Likcut S501 makes it easy to transfer your designs with professional-grade results.
8 Profitable Vinyl Cutter Side Hustles (U.S. Market Data-Backed)
-
Custom Apparel & Merchandise
- The U.S. custom t-shirt industry is valued at $11.6 billion, according to IBIS World in 2023. Create gym shirts, family reunion hoodies, pet bandanas, and other personalized apparel to tap into this market.
-
Wedding & Party Decor
- Personalized wedding items are trending, with 72% of couples opting for customized decor, according to The Knot in 2024. Offer seating charts, acrylic signage, favor boxes, and other wedding essentials to meet this demand. The Likcut S501 excels at cutting delicate materials like gold foil vinyl without tearing.
-
Car Decals & Bumper Stickers
- Custom car decals and bumper stickers are popular, with 28% of U.S. drivers customizing their vehicles, according to SEMA in 2023. Use weatherproof outdoor vinyl like Oracle 651 to create durable and stylish car decals.
-
Home Decor Printable
- Farmhouse-style wall quotes, nursery decals, and other home decor items are profitable niches. On Etsy, you can expect a profit margin of 60-70% on average, with prices ranging from 50 per piece. With the Likcut S501, you can even add the Multifunctional Creativity Station to engrave wooden signs for a unique touch.
-
Branded Small Business Swag
- Local cafés and startups are always looking for logo stickers, mugs, and other promotional items. According to PPAI, 89% of consumers keep promotional products for two or more years, making this a sustainable side hustle.
-
Seasonal Craft Fairs
- Halloween and Christmas markets can gross over $10,000 per event, according to Craft Show News. Create seasonal ornaments, gift tags, and totes to sell at these events.
-
Personalized Baby & Kids’ Items
- Millennial parents are big spenders on custom baby gear, with 54% buying personalized items, according to Morning Consult. Offer pacifier clips, growth charts, lunchbox labels, and other personalized baby and kids' items to tap into this market.
-
Subscription Craft Kits
- The DIY kit market is expected to hit $15 billion by 2027, according to Grand View Research. Consider offering monthly vinyl sticker packs with themed designs to attract repeat customers.
